Kubota KL44Z-PC vs Kubota M4030
Verdict: Kubota KL44Z-PC vs Kubota M4030
The Kubota KL44Z-PC and the Kubota M4030 are both tractors — here is how they stack up on the figures that matter. Both are rated at the same 44 hp. Kubota KL44Z-PC is the lighter machine (2,075 kg vs 4,078 kg), which helps on soft ground and transport, while the heavier model carries more ballast for traction-limited draft work. Kubota KL44Z-PC is the newer design (2012 vs 1986). Use the full side-by-side spec tables below to weigh the details against your own operation, and confirm with a dealer demo.
